- long ago, the constellation cassiopeia was shaped like a w. today it is shaped like a squiggly line. why does it look different today than it did many years ago?
Brief Explanations
The stars within the constellation Cassiopeia are in motion through space. Over long periods of time, their relative positions change, causing the overall shape of the constellation as seen from Earth to appear different.
